Replacing a Wolf range hood light bulb is a straightforward task that can be accomplished in a few minutes with the right tools and materials. Follow these step-by-step instructions to ensure a safe and successful replacement.

Materials You’ll Need:

  • Replacement light bulb (compatible with your Wolf range hood model)
  • Screwdriver (Phillips or flathead, depending on your model)
  • Gloves (optional)

Step 1: Safety First

Before you begin, unplug the range hood from the power source to prevent any electrical hazards.

Step 2: Locate the Light Bulb Access Panel

Identify the access panel that covers the light bulb. It is typically located on the underside of the range hood.

Step 3: Remove the Access Panel

Use the screwdriver to unscrew the screws that secure the access panel. Carefully lift the panel off.

Step 4: Disconnect the Wire Connector

Locate the wire connector that connects the light bulb to the power supply. Gently pull on the connector to disconnect it.

Step 5: Remove the Old Light Bulb

Unscrew the old light bulb by turning it counterclockwise.

Step 6: Install the New Light Bulb

Take the new light bulb and screw it into the socket clockwise until it is snug.

Step 7: Reconnect the Wire Connector

Plug the wire connector back into the socket. Ensure it is securely connected.

Step 8: Replace the Access Panel

Align the access panel with the range hood and fasten it with the screws you removed earlier.

Step 9: Power On and Test

Plug the range hood back into the power source and turn it on. The new light bulb should illuminate properly.

Troubleshooting Tips

  • Bulb not lighting up: Ensure the new bulb is compatible with your range hood model and that the wire connector is properly connected.
  • Flickering light: Replace the light bulb with a new one.
  • Loose light bulb: Tighten the light bulb by screwing it in further.

Safety Precautions

  • Always unplug the range hood before replacing the light bulb.
  • Wear gloves to protect your hands from sharp edges.
  • If you are uncomfortable replacing the light bulb yourself, contact a qualified electrician.

Top Questions Asked

Q: Can I use any type of light bulb in my Wolf range hood?
A: No, you must use a light bulb that is compatible with the specific model of your range hood. Refer to your user manual for the correct bulb type.

Q: How often should I replace the light bulb in my range hood?
A: It depends on the usage and type of light bulb. Generally, LED bulbs have a longer lifespan and may only need to be replaced every few years.

Q: Is it safe to replace the light bulb while the range hood is still plugged in?
A: No, it is not safe. Always unplug the range hood before replacing the light bulb to prevent any electrical hazards.
